Hi parents,
Need advice over my year 1 DS’s humanities choice (he likes both Music & Geography).
If I keep quiet, he might pick Music (year 2& 3 only becos he has a grade 4 in piano) but unlikely to specialize in ( difficult for him to meet w the requirement for 2 musical instruments). Should I even try to steer him to do Geography with a higher chance to carry on as an optional 4th major ? Please share or pm me. Thanks! -

Dear Bluemood,
Geography will be more real world relevant.
However taking arts based subject as 4th major in Year 4 will truly dissipate focus from Pure sciences which defeats the purpose of excellence in science and maths. -

I need advice on supplementary intake exercise. My son had successfully gone through first round but failed second round. May I know what is the cut off points for last year? I learned there’s still an interview for this SIE, so even if you got a high t score you might not get in if you cannot perform during interview? My child got a co from another school but he is thinking of forgoing that co. We are in dilemma.

Understand that during briefing, the school leader mentioned to some parents that last year COP was 267 + must be A* for Maths n Science. Around 20 admitted under SIE last year. -
Very competitive and to get in there are 3 selection rounds. But quite a good school academically and holistically!
